U.S. Treasury Secretary Scott Bessant, who is visiting Japan, met with Japanese Finance Minister Satsuki Katayama on the 12th and confirmed their intention to cooperate on issues such as the yen/dollar exchange rate.
Satsuki Katayama, Japanese Finance Minister [EPA=Yonhap News File Photo]
According to local media, Finance Minister Katayama held a press conference with Secretary Bessant after their meeting and stated regarding the yen/dollar exchange rate, "We confirmed that we will continue to cooperate firmly, and it was fully understood."
In response, the Nikkei Shimbun interpreted this as the U.S. government tacitly approving Japan's intervention in the foreign exchange market to counter the weak yen.
Finance Minister Katayama also said, "We are cooperating well between the two countries regarding current exchange rate trends."
He also announced that they discussed promoting international cooperation to strengthen supply chains for critical minerals.
Secretary Bessant also showed a stance of checking China's actions, stating that China's export restrictions on critical minerals are "unfair, and the U.S. will continue to assert this," according to Finance Minister Katayama.
Both sides also exchanged views on concerns about the security of financial systems related to artificial intelligence (AI), which have been raised with the recent launch of Anthropic's latest AI model, 'Claude 3'.
Regarding AI development trends, Finance Minister Katayama explained, "It is a direction in which the U.S. government shares information and we move together."
